Recoleta

One of the city’s grandest and most elegant neighborhoods is also the final resting place of leading figures from Argentina’s history.

Puerto Madero

Museums and art galleries, a riverboat casino and a lively nightlife await at Buenos Aires’ sparkling waterfront neighborhood.

El Centro

This multi-faceted Buenos Aires district is home to the financial district, a political hub and a shopping precinct. It’s also a popular tourist centre.

Top reasons to visit San Telmo

  • Vibrant Market Scene: Explore the bustling Mercado San Telmo, where you can find fresh produce, local delicacies, and unique artisanal products.
  • Rich Cultural Experience: Immerse yourself in Argentine culture through tango performances and local music venues that bring the area to life.
  • Historic Charm: Wander through cobblestone streets lined with historic buildings and piazzas, each telling a story of the past.
  • Antiques Fair: Discover treasures at the renowned San Telmo antiques fair, perfect for collectors and vintage enthusiasts.
  • Dynamic Nightlife: Enjoy a lively nightlife scene with bars and restaurants offering a taste of local cuisine and entertainment.

  • Casa Rosada: This iconic historic palace, located 1.4km from San Telmo, is the executive mansion and office of the President of Argentina. Its stunning pink façade and rich history offer a glimpse into the country's political past, making it a cultural landmark worth visiting.
  • Plaza de Mayo: Situated 1.4km from San Telmo, this historic square is the heart of Buenos Aires. Surrounded by significant buildings, it has a vibrant atmosphere, often hosting protests and celebrations, reflecting the city's dynamic culture and history.
  • 9 de Julio Avenue: Located 1.6km from San Telmo, this grand avenue is renowned for its impressive width and the iconic Obelisco. A symbol of Buenos Aires, it showcases the bustling city life and is perfect for an immersive cultural experience.

Best time to go to San Telmo

The best time to visit San Telmo is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January77.0°F (25.0°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
February75.2°F (24.0°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
March71.1°F (21.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April65.3°F (18.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May59.0°F (15.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
July51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October62.1°F (16.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November68.4°F (20.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
December73.6°F (23.1°C)Light R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ly High

What can I see and do in this Buenos Aires neighbourhood?

Some landmarks in San Telmo that you won't want to miss include Casa Minima, Argentine Cinema Museum and El Zanjón de Granados. As you're discovering the neighbourhood, San Telmo Antiques Fair and Plaza Dorrego are some other places worth a visit. A few places to visit in the area around San Telmo include Obelisco, San Telmo Market and Museo Penitenciario. While you're out sightseeing, HB Antiques and Parroquia San Pedro Gonzalez Telmo are a couple of additional sights to visit in Buenos Aires.
